  1. 1 minute ago, Charles4515 said:

     

    There are minibuses there but most are running as a shuttle to Horseshoe Bay where they fill them up with 30 people. Personally if I were doing it with 10 for sure who want to go to Crystal Caves I would prearrange. If you are not sure and have 8 or 9 you probably will be able to get a minibus there without prearranging but since they are focusing on filling them up with 30 to take to the beach I don’t know if finding one who will take you to the caves will be a problem.

  6. Just got off the Anthem - we had a "sea class" cabin. No reservations needed or accepted for the Coastal Kitchen. We went in for dinner our last nite of a 5 day cruise at about 6:00. guests came in slowly & when we left approx. 7:30 the restaurant was about 1/2 filled.

    Our sea pass was a lighter blue & had a bit of a different design than usual.

    We took our tour with Stanley & we were very disappointed. We did see some good picture taking spots, etc. but we did not even get to Blackbeard's Castle. He said something about the ferry to St John's. We though we would be on the ferry - but all he did was point to it as we drove by.

    He told us we would stop at a place for lunch with "local food" We were there for 1 1/2 hours. food was less than "OK" & hardly local - club sandwich & burgers. Service was terrible & VERY SLOW..(there was only one other table occupied when we were there) Turned out his son owned the restaurant. that stop for lunch - when we were not even hungry was a waste of time. On the phone he gave me one price - but at the end of the tour he gave us a higher price. VERY disappointed - Stanley was a nice guy but spoke very softly & we could barely hear him. gave no history of the city, etc. I am afraid that Stanley may be getting on in years and not able to give the tours he used to give.

    Sorry I booked with Stanley - & would not recommend him.
